    BRECHIN BUCCANEERS CRICKET CLUB 

    Analysis by Giving is Great

    Positives:

    • The charity has received backing from several prominent grant makers recently and there are significant future grants due to be received
    • There has been reasonable growth in spending over the last 3 years relative to the previous period, despite a decline more recently
    • There have been no material income shortfalls in recent years

    Objectives

    The Club is a non-profit distributing charity whose principal objective is the advancement of public participation in sport by the provision of coaching and facilities for participating in cricket in accordance with the rules and regulations laid down by the Strathmore and Perthshire Cricket Union and Cricket Scotland, the governing body within the game of cricket and its subsidiaries or such successor entity or entities as become(s) from time to time.
